So, this one, 'i don't know how, but i don't think i'm alone', is a bit of a gem if you can appreciate its DIY charm. The unknown director really taps into that unsettling atmosphere that creeps under your skin. It’s not your typical horror doc—more like a personal exploration steeped in the uncanny. The pacing is deliberate, drawing you in with an eerie calm before it pulls the rug out. You can sense the struggle with the practical effects; they’re not polished but have this raw texture that adds to the overall discomfort. Themes of isolation and the unknown play out beautifully, making it a haunting watch. Definitely feels like a labor of love, even if it’s rough around the edges.
